What's The Definition Of Disaster?
disaster
countable noun: A disaster is a very bad accident such as an earthquake or a plane crash, especially one in which a lot of people are killed. countable noun: If you refer to something as a disaster, you are emphasizing that you think it is extremely bad or unacceptable. uncountable noun: Disaster is something which has very bad consequences for you. disaster in American English any happening that causes great harm or damage; serious or sudden misfortune; calamity noun: a calamitous event, esp. one occurring suddenly and causing great loss of life, damage, or hardship, as a flood, airplane crash, or business failure disaster in British English noun: an occurrence that causes great distress or destruction |
